    I was looking for a new coffee place to try and noticed AVVA across the street from my office. The place exudes a chic European vibe with marbled floors, a lovely chandelier, & grandiose mirrors on the walls. The menu is a bit simplistic, offering pastries, coffee, tea, and light snacks. You won't find overly fancy lattes, but they do make their lemonade fresh daily. The baristas were friendly and greeted me when I came in. My Cortado with oat milk was perfect. The espresso was bold & rich and the oat milk provided a touch of creaminess. The blueberry coffee cake was moist and loaded with blueberries. I could taste a hint of cinnamon, which was a nice touch. I'll be adding this place to my weekly rotating list.
